Merlin Plaza Apartments Khao Lak City in the area province Thailand Hotel accommodation Checkin 02:00 PM – 12:00 PM BOOK NOW!! (THAITRIP.TOP) Merlin Plaza Apartments Merlin Plaza Apartments Located in the area of province Thailand Merlin Shopping Plaza, 22 Moo 2, Lamgaen, Thai Mueang, Phang Nga, 82210, Thailand